Arsenal 'offered chance' to bring £50m striker to the Emirates

Arsenal have been ‘offered the chance to sign’ Everton attacker Richarlison as Mikel Arteta looks to bolster his options at the Emirates Stadium, according to transfer insider Dean Jones.

The Gunners currently find themselves in the Premier League’s top four and, ahead of a potential Champions League campaign, it appears Arteta has already started to pinpoint targets before the summer window opens for business.

According to 90min, Arsenal have added Richarlison to a shortlist of targets and are known to be long-term admirers.

However, the Gunners are not the only side looking to swoop for the 34-cap Brazil international as the report suggests Manchester United and Paris Saint-Germain are also mulling over whether to make a summer move.

It is understood that Richarlison’s representatives have told Everton that he is eager to leave Goodison Park at the end of the season as he wants to give himself the best possible chance of making his country’s squad for the upcoming World Cup in Qatar.

Arsenal chief Arteta is certain to be looking at potential reinforcements at the top of the pitch as Alexandre Lacazette and Eddie Nketiah are set to see their respective contracts expire at the end of the campaign, currently leaving the Gunners without an option up front heading into next season.

Richarlison, who cost Everton £50million when he joined from Watford close to four years ago, still has more than two years remaining on his £110,000-per-week contract on Merseyside.
